G7 summit in Elmau: Who belongs to the G7?

G7 stands for "Group of Seven".

The G7 are an informal association of the seven most important industrial nations in the western world at the time they were founded.

The G7 countries are:

  • Germany

  • France

  • Italy

  • Japan

  • Canada

  • USA

  • United Kingdom

The group was formed in 1975.

Since 1977, the EU has also taken part in all meetings as an observer.

The G7 is not an international organization, has no administrative apparatus and no permanent representation of its members.

G7 Summit: What is the purpose of the G7?

The association organizes regular world economic meetings, the so-called G7 summits.

Originally, the heads of state and government of the participating nations exchanged views on global economic issues in personal talks.

In the meantime, however, the topics of the G7 summit have expanded significantly: foreign and security policy topics as well as population development, health, education, environmental protection, climate and the fight against terrorism are also on the agenda.

The heads of government agree on common positions and goals and adopt a joint summit declaration.

The G7 sees itself as a community of values, the members are committed to democracy, the rule of law, freedom, human rights, prosperity and sustainable development.

The decisions of the G7 are not legally binding.

However, due to the political and economic weight of the G7 nations, they have an influence on many other nations and organizations.

G7 summit in Elmau: How do the G7 work?

The summits are the culmination of the G7's work, but not the only activity.

Meetings between experts and ministers take place throughout the year.

The G7 nations coordinate their positions and initiatives in the various areas in working groups.

The chief negotiators of the heads of state and government, the so-called Sherpas, prepare the topics for the summit.

Shortly before the G7 summit, the foreign ministers of the member states meet and discuss foreign policy issues.

All G7 outcomes are recorded in joint statements.

How did the G7 come about?

In 1975, the Group of Six (G6) was formed as part of a fireside chat at Rambouillet Castle.

The heads of state and government from Germany, France, Great Britain, Italy, Japan and the USA took part in this meeting.

In 1976, Canada joined the group.

Who holds the presidency of the G7?

The presidency of the G7 changes every year, and all member countries take turns in rotation.

Germany will hold the G7 presidency in 2022, taking it over from Great Britain and handing it over to Japan in 2023.

The country holding the presidency organizes the summit meeting and sets the agenda for it.

When and where will the G7 Summit 2022 take place?

The G7 summit 2022 will take place from June 26th to 28th, 2022 in the Hotel Schloß Elmau near Garmisch-Partenkirchen.

The last G7 meeting under the German presidency was also held here in June 2015.

German Chancellor Olaf Scholz chairs the conference.

The 2022 G7 summit will take place at Hotel Schloss Elmau near Garmisch-Partenkirchen.

When and where did the G7 summit take place in 2021?

In 2021, the G7 summit was held in St. Ives, chaired by British Prime Minister Boris Johnson.

It was the first G7 meeting since 2019, since the 2020 event had been canceled due to the corona pandemic and disagreements about the group of participants.

What is G8?

In 1998 the circle was expanded to include Russia - thus the Group of Seven became the G8.

Due to Russia's actions against Ukraine in the Crimean crisis, however, the other G8 countries canceled their participation in the planned G7 summit in Sochi in 2014 and decided to meet again in the G7 format without Russia for the time being.

In June 2014, an alternative G7 meeting was organized in Brussels without Russia's participation.

G7 summit in Elmau: Why is it criticized?

The merger of the G7 and the meeting have been criticized from various quarters.

One accusation is based on the fact that the group of participants is limited to Western industrialized countries.

Therefore the G7 summit does not represent all regions of the world nor the different stages of development of the different nations.

In addition, it is criticized that the decision-making process of the G7 is not transparent and the resolutions are often not implemented.

Above all, movements critical of globalization criticize the G7 and organize protest events on the occasion of the summit.

During the G8 summit in Genoa in 2001, the Italian student Carlo Giuliani was killed in a street fight – he was shot by a police officer.

Again and again there are violent clashes between demonstrators and the police, which often lead to court proceedings.
